A Comparative Linguistics Handbook

This handbook is unique in the Deaf Studies field in that it compares and contrasts the phonological, morphological, syntactical and semantic structures of visual-spatial ASL and aural-oral English. [Kevin Struxness, MA; Virginia (Ginger) Marable, PhD; (2013) 225 pages; soft cover; spiral bound]

This handbook contains:
  • Parts of speech, phrases & clauses: more than 1 000 paired examples
  • Loan signs: 90 with explanations
  • Idioms: 215 with translations
  • Classifiers: 25 with examples
  • Mouth morphemes: 50 with examples and illustrations at four levels
  • Abbreviations & acronyms: 200 with translations
  • Study questions & answers: 70 pages, beginning through advanced levels
